Andrew Dillon invites readers on a deep exploration of user-centered design, emphasizing the essential role users play in the creation of meaningful experiences. By delving into the intricate layers of meaning behind user interactions, the book challenges designers to think more critically about the connections users have with products and services.
Through his insightful analysis, Dillon highlights the significance of understanding user needs, motivations, and behaviors. He encourages designers to engage with users on a deeper level, ensuring that their experiences are both relevant and impactful.
As a resource for both seasoned professionals and those new to the field, this work serves as a guide to creating designs that resonate, ultimately leading to more satisfying and effective outcomes for users.
